Abstract (EN)
The mobile game industry has become a new and large sector with the developing technology. With the market growth in the mobile gaming industry, competition between gaming companies has increased. The first step to prolong the duration of the game, to ensure player satisfaction and to stand out in this competitive environment is to determine the player profiles. When games are developed according to profiles, companies can gain maximum profit. It has been observed that there are few studies in the literature about determining player profiles. In the study, it was aimed to determine the profiles of volunteer actors based on Nick Yee's 10 player motivation study. In this study, an application has been made on determining the gamer profile. In the study for the Clash Royale game, 34 volunteer gamers were asked questions during their time in the game, according to 10 profiles created by Nick Yee. According to the answers given, AHP application was made and profile weights were calculated for each player. In line with these calculations, the profiles of the volunteer gamers were determined.
